At the heart of PCB design is the printed circuit board layout, which creates the blueprint for exactly how the electronic components will certainly be arranged and adjoined. Various aspects affect the PCB layout, consisting of the variety of layers, the types of vias made use of, and particular requirements for high-density interconnect (HDI) designs. The layout likewise includes the calculated positioning of vias-- mechanical functions that link various layers of the PCB, which can consist of blind vias and buried vias, each offering unique purposes in regards to connection and space optimization. In addition to traditional rigid PCBs, there is expanding rate of interest in flexible printed circuits (FPCs) and rigid-flexible PCBs that incorporate the benefits of both rigid and flexible circuits. These kinds of circuits are typically used in small devices where room savings and light-weight features are key, such as in consumer electronics, aerospace applications, and clinical devices. The flexible circuit manufacturing process involves special strategies that permit bending and bending without jeopardizing electrical honesty, making them a popular option for advanced electronics.

The surge of HDI technology has actually changed PCB fabrication, paving the method for smaller, more intricate designs that call for precise microvias and the usage of advanced manufacturing techniques. HDI PCBs employ higher wiring densities, smaller traces, and via sizes, enabling multi-layer constructions that maximize signal stability while decreasing space.

Along with standard rigid PCBs, the sector is additionally observing an enhanced interest in rigid-flex PCBs, which combine the benefits of rigid and flexible circuits into one board. This hybrid remedy offers get more info enhanced toughness and design flexibility, which is specifically helpful in applications that call for motion and versatility without compromising on performance. Rigid-flex boards lower the demand for ports, thereby reducing the dimension and weight of assemblies, which is crucial for portable and lightweight electronic devices.

Arising products such as aluminum PCBs, ceramic PCBs, and metal core substratums are being used to enhance heat dissipation and integrity in high-performance applications. Metal core PCBs are significantly located in the vehicle and LED lighting sectors due to their capacity to handle warm a lot more effectively than conventional FR-4 materials.
